About the Company

The company is one of the premier electrical contractors in the United States, delivering more than $1 billion in renewable energy work annually. They are known for executing high-profile, technically complex projects while maintaining an unwavering commitment to safety, integrity, innovation, and excellence.

About the Position

The company is seeking a Project Manager to join its Renewable Energy Division within the Energy Group. This role reports to the Project Executive and is based in Moses Lake, Washington, with work performed primarily on-site at the project location or in the local office.

The Project Manager will be responsible for the day-to-day operations, planning, execution, and financial performance of complex renewable energy construction projects, with a primary focus on utility-scale solar. Travel requirements will vary based on project needs and timelines.

This position is eligible for the company’s Operations Bonus Plan, and compensation is aligned with market conditions, experience, and qualifications.

Requirements

  • High School Diploma or GED required
  • Bachelor’s Degree in Construction Management, Engineering, Business, or a related field preferred
  • 3+ years of experience managing renewable energy construction projects
  • Utility-scale solar (PV) experience strongly preferred
  • Proven track record managing projects from preconstruction through closeout
  • Project Management Professional (PMP) or equivalent preferred
  • Strong understanding of estimating, project cost accounting, scheduling, procurement, productivity tracking, and reporting
  • Experience managing union labor, labor rate calculations, and collective bargaining agreements
  • Demonstrated ability to lead and develop high-performing project teams
  • Strong communication, problem-solving, and stakeholder management skills
